Abstract

本申请公开了一种接入网关的方法及装置,属于通信技术领域。本申请可以根据终端的用户信息获取SLA等级,进而根据终端的SLA等级确定该终端对应的UP设备。这样,可以将不同SLA等级的终端分配到不同的UP设备上承载,使得特定终端可以接入到指定的UP设备,解决了相关技术中终端接入的UP设备较为随机的问题。另外,由于SLA等级可以用于指示终端的服务质量等级,因此,在将不同SLA等级的终端接入到不同的UP设备之后,可以在不同的UP设备上提供差异化服务,从而满足用户需求,提高收益。

背景技术
随着软件定义型网络(software designed network,SDN)技术以及网络功能虚拟化(network function virtualization,NFV)技术的发展,宽带网络网关(broadband network gateway,BNG)基于SDN技术和NFV技术的架构实现了控制功能与转发功能的解耦。其中,可以将基于SDN技术和NFV技术的架构实现控制功能与转发功能解耦的BNG称为虚拟宽带网络网关(virtual broadband network gateway,vBNG)。通常,vBNG可以包括控制面(control plane,CP)设备以及多个用户面(user plane,UP)设备,且CP设备可以对多个UP设备进行管理。
相关技术中,终端在接入vBNG时,CP设备可以根据多个UP设备中每个UP设备当前与其他终端已建立的用户会话的数量或者每个UP设备的负载,从多个UP设备中确定一个UP设备,并分配给该终端,之后,终端可以接入为其分配的UP设备。
然而,由于CP设备是根据每个UP设备的当前用户会话数量或当前负载来为终端分配UP设备的,因此,终端接入的UP设备较为随机,无法实现将终端接入指定的UP设备,自然也就无法通过指定的UP设备为终端提供针对性的服务。

在对本申请实施例进行详细的解释说明之前,先对本申请实施例涉及的系统架构进行介绍。
图1是本申请实施例提供的接入网关的方法所涉及的一种系统架构图。如图1所示,该系统中包括终端10、接入网络设备20、vBNG30、认证授权计费(authentication authorization accounting,AAA)服务器40、SDN控制器50。
其中,终端10可以是与接入网络设备20直接连接的智能手机、台式机、便携式电脑、平板电脑等用户设备。
或者,终端10可以是指家庭网关(residential gateway,RGW)。当终端10是指RGW时,该RGW可以连接有多个诸如智能手机、台式机、便携式电脑的用户设备,该多个用户设备接入该RGW。在这种情况下,RGW可以对接入的用户设备进行网络地址转换(network address translation,NAT)处理。另外,RGW可以与接入网络设备20进行通信,通过接入网络设备20进行以太网上的点对点协议(point-to-point protocol over ethernet,PPPoE)、以太网上的互联网协议(internet protocol over ethernet,IPoE)拨号,以从vBNG30获取IP地址,从而根据获取的IP地址接入vBNG30。这样,当RGW接入vBNG30之后,接入该RGW的用户设备即可以通过该RGW接入vBNG,进而进行网络访问。
接入网络设备20可以包括光线路终端(optical line termination,OLT)201和/或交换机(switch,SW)202。其中,当接入网络设备包括OLT201和SW202时,OLT201可以分别与终端10和SW202进行通信。示例性地,OLT201可以接收终端10发送的拨号协议报文以及数据报文并将接收到的报文转发给SW202。另外,OLT201还可以接收SW202返回的信息,并将接收到的信息转发给终端10。
vBNG30包括CP设备301和多个UP设备302。其中,CP设备301分别与接入网络设备20、AAA服务器40以及SDN控制器50建立有通信连接,并且,CP设备301可以通过本申请实施例提供的接入网关的方法控制终端10接入多个UP设备302中的一个UP设备302。UP设备302分别与CP设备301和接入网络设备20连接。当CP设备301通过本申请实施例提供的接入网关的方法为终端10确定了要接入的UP设备302之后,可以向确定的UP设备302发送用户表项信息。相应的,UP设备302可以接收CP设备301发送的用户表项信息,并在接收到接入网络设备20转发的由终端10发送的数据报文之后,根据接收到的用户表项信息对终端10的数据报文进行转发。
AAA服务器40可以与vBNG30包括的CP设备301进行通信。其中,AAA服务器可以接收CP设备301发送的终端10的用户信息,并根据该用户信息对终端10进行认证、授权和计费。另外,在本申请实施例中,AAA服务器40还可以根据该用户信息来确定终端10对应的SLA,并向CP设备301反馈该SLA,以便CP设备301根据该SLA为终端10选择对应的UP设备302,从而使得终端10可以接入对应的UP设备302。
SDN控制器50可以与vBNG30包括的CP设备301进行通信。其中,CP设备301在为终 端10选择对应的UP设备302之后,可以向该SDN控制器下发终端10的信息以及选择的UP设备302的信息,以便SDN控制器可以控制终端10接入对应的UP设备302。
需要说明的是,在本申请实施例中,CP设备301可以作为虚拟网络功能(VNF)单元,运行在服务器上。UP302可以作为VNF单元运行在服务器上,也可以是传统的物理网络功能(PNF)设备。

接下来对本申请实施例提供的接入网关的方法进行介绍。
图3是本申请实施例提供的一种接入网关的方法。该方法可以应用于图1所示的系统中,如图3所示,该方法包括以下步骤:
步骤301:CP设备获取终端的接入线路信息和用户信息。
在本申请实施例中,当终端上线时,终端可以通过接入网络设备进行拨号,从而与CP设备进行交互,相应地,CP设备可以在与终端交互的过程获取该终端的接入线路信息以及该终端的用户信息。
接下来以PPPoE拨号为例来说明CP设备获取终端的接入线路信息和用户信息的实现过程,如图4所示,该过程包括以下几个步骤:
3011:终端发送PPPoE活动发现初始(PPPoE Active Discovery Initiation,PADI)报文,该PADI报文中携带有终端的媒体访问控制(media access control,MAC)地址。
其中,接入线路信息包括该终端的MAC地址。
3012:接入网络设备接收该PADI报文,并在该PADI报文中添加接入线路标识。
其中,接入网络设备在接收到该PADI报文之后,可以将用于指示该终端接入网络时的接入线路的标识添加在该PADI报文中。具体地,接入网络设备可以在该PADI报文中添加tag字段,通过该tag字段来携带该接入线路标识。
例如,以接入网络设备包括OLT为例,OLT可以将自身的设备标识、与终端连接的端口的端口信息以及该OLT所属的光网络单元(ONU)的标识作为接入线路标识添加在tag字段中,并将该tag字段携带在PADI报文中。此时,该PADI报文中携带的该终端的MAC地址、OLT的设备标识、O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息以及OLT所属的ONU的标识即为接入线路信息。当然,除了上述信息之外,该接入线路标识中还可以包括其他信息。
其中,PADI报文的tag字段中携带的接入线路标识的格式可以为:OLTID/ANI_frame/ANI_slot/ANI_subslot/ANI_port/ONU_ID。其中,OLTID即为OLT的设备标识,ANI_frame为OLT的框,ANI_slot为OLT的槽,ANI_subslot为OLT的子槽,ANI_port为OLT中与终端连接的端口,ONU_ID为OLT所属的ONU的标识。
3013:接入网络设备向CP设备发送添加了接入线路标识的PADI报文。
接入网络设备在将接入线路标识添加至PADI报文中之后,可以直接将该PADI报文发送至CP设备。也即,接入网络设备可以直接与CP设备进行通信。或者,在另一种可能的实现方式中,接入网络设备可以通过一个缺省的UP设备将该PADI报文发送至CP设备。在这种情况中,接入网络设备通过缺省的UP设备与CP设备通信。具体地,接入网络设备可以将该PADI报文发送至缺省的UP设备,该缺省的UP设备可以将该PADI报文转发至CP设备。
需要说明的是,当通过缺省的UP设备向CP设备发送该PADI报文时,缺省的UP设备在接收到该PADI报文之后,可以通过该缺省的UP设备与CP设备之间的业务接口(service interface,Is)将该PADI报文传输至CP设备。
另外,值得注意的是,若接入网络设备与缺省的UP设备之间为二层网络,则接入网络设备可以直接通过虚拟局域网(virtual local area network,VLAN)将该PADI报文传输至缺省的UP设备。
可选地,若接入网络设备与缺省的UP设备之间为三层网络,则接入网络设备与缺省的UP设备之间可以建立有虚拟扩展局域网(virtual extensible local area network,VxLAN)隧道。这样,接入网络设备可以将PADI报文封装为VxLAN报文,进而通过该VxLAN隧道将该报文发送至缺省的UP设备。
3014:CP设备接收PADI报文,并对该PADI报文进行解析,以获取接入线路信息。
CP设备在接收到该PADI报文之后,可以对该PADI报文进行解析,从而从该PADI报文中提取接入线路信息。
3015:CP设备通过接入网络设备向终端发送PPPoE活动发现提议(PPPoE active discovery offer,PADO)报文。
当获取到接入线路信息之后,CP设备可以向接入网络设备发送PADO报文,接入网络设备在接收到该PADO报文之后,可以将该PADO报文转发给终端。其中,该PADO报文中携带有CP设备的MAC地址、该CP设备的标识等信息,且该PADO报文用于通知终端允许其与该CP设备建立连接。
3016:终端接收PADO报文,并通过接入网络设备向CP设备发送PPPoE活动发现请求(PPPoE active discovery request,PADR)报文。
当终端接收到PADO报文之后,可以通过接入网络设备向该CP设备回复PADR报文,其中,该PADR报文用于通知CP设备该终端确认接受该CP设备提供的连接。
3017:CP设备接收PADR报文,并通过接入网络设备向终端发送PPPoE活动发现会话确认(PPPoE active discovery session-confirmation,PADS)报文。
其中,该PADS中携带有会话标识。至此为止,CP设备与终端之间的PPPoE发现阶段的协商完成。
在发现阶段的协商完成之后,接下来进入会话协商阶段。
3018:终端接收PADS报文,并通过接入网络设备向CP设备发送链路控制协议(link control protocol,LCP)协商请求,该LCP协商请求中携带有用户信息。
其中,该用户信息可以包括终端的用户名和密码。
在本步骤中,终端可以将该LCP协商请求发送至接入网络设备,接入网络设备在接收到该LCP协商请求之后,若该接入网络设备直接与CP设备建立有通信连接,则该接入网络设备可以直接将该LCP协商请求发送至CP设备。若该接入网络设备通过缺省的UP设备与CP设备通信,则该接入网络设备可以将该LCP协商请求发送至缺省的UP设备。缺省的UP设备在接收到该LCP协商请求之后,可以通过Is业务通道将该LCP协商请求发送至CP设备。
3019:CP设备接收该LCP协商请求,从该LCP协商请求中获取用户信息。
由于该LCP协商请求中携带有用户信息,因此,CP设备在接收到该LCP协商请求之后,可以从该LCP协商请求中提取用户信息。
至此,CP设备获取到待接入的终端的接入线路信息和用户信息。接下来,CP设备可以通过步骤302来获取该终端的SLA等级。
需要说明的是,上述仅仅是以PPPoE拨号为例来对CP设备获取终端的用户信息和接入线路信息的过程进行说明。当然,若采用IPoE拨号,则可以CP设备可以在IPoE拨号时与终端的交互过程中获取用户信息和接入线路信息,本申请实施例对此不再赘述。
步骤302:CP设备根据用户信息,获取终端的SLA等级,该SLA等级用于指示终端的服务质量等级。
当CP设备获取到用户信息之后,CP设备可以向AAA服务器发起认证。示例性地,CP设备可以将该用户信息携带认证请求中发送至AAA服务器。AAA服务器在接收到该认证请求之后,可以根据该认证请求对该终端进行认证。若认证通过,则AAA服务器可以根据该用户信息,从存储的用户信息与SLA等级的对应的关系中,获取该终端的用户信息对应的SLA等级,并将获取的SLA等级携带在认证通过消息中发送至CP设备。其中,该认证通过消息中还可以携带该终端的其他授权信息,如该终端的服务质量(quality of service,QoS)、访问控制列表(access control list,ACL)等。
可选地,在一种可能的实现方式中,CP设备中可以存储有用户信息与SLA等级的对应关系。在这种情况下,当AAA服务器根据用户信息对该终端认证通过之后,AAA服务器可以 直接向CP设备发送认证通过消息,此时,该认证通过消息中可以不携带该终端的SLA等级。相应地,CP设备在接收到该认证通过消息之后,可以从自身存储的用户信息与SLA等级中获取该终端的用户信息对应的SLA等级,并将获取到的SLA等级作为该终端的SLA等级。
需要说明的是,在获取到终端的SLA等级之后,CP设备可以向AAA服务器发送计费开始信息,以指示AAA服务器开始对该终端进行计费。同时,CP设备可以通过PPPoE的网络控制协议(Network Control Protocol,NCP)为该终端分配IP地址以及对应的域名系统(Domain Name System,DNS)信息。
步骤303:CP设备根据该SLA等级确定目标UP设备。
在获取到SLA等级之后,CP设备可以从存储的SLA等级与设备标识的对应关系中获取终端的SLA等级对应的设备标识,并将获取的设备标识所标识的设备作为目标UP设备。
需要说明的是,SLA等级与设备标识的对应关系是预先配置的,其中,不同的SLA等级对应不同的设备标识。也即,在本申请实施例中,可以通过不同的UP设备为不同SLA等级的用户提供服务。例如,SLA等级为A的,对应的设备标识为ID1,SLA等级为B的,对应的设备标识为ID3,这样,不同的SLA等级将对应不同的UP设备。
步骤304:CP设备生成用户表项信息。
在确定目标UP设备之后,CP设备可以生成该终端的路由信息。之后,将为该终端分配的IP地址、该终端的MAC地址、该终端的路由信息以及该终端的QoS和ACL等授权信息作为用户表项信息。
步骤305:CP向目标UP设备发送该用户表项信息。
CP可以通过与目标UP设备之间的控制接口(control interface,Ic),将生成的用户表项信息下发至目标UP设备。
其中,目标UP设备可以根据该用户表项信息生成用户转发表项,同时生成用户路由,并向其他相关设备通告该用户路由,以便后续在接收到该终端的数据报文时,可以根据该用户转发表项和用户路由对该数据报文进行转发。
步骤306:CP设备向SDN控制器发送接入线路信息以及目标UP设备的设备信息。
在确定目标UP设备之后,CP设备还可以向SDN控制器下发目标UP设备的设备信息以及该终端的接入线路信息。其中,当接入网络与UP设备之间为二层网络时,目标UP设备的设备信息可以包括目标UP设备上的目标端口对应的VLAN信息,其中,目标端口是指为终端分配的端口。当接入网络与UP设备之间为三层网络时,目标UP设备的设备信息可以包括目标UP设备对应的虚拟可扩展局域网VxLAN的网络标识符。当然,考虑到SDN控制器中维护有网络的拓扑信息,为了方便SDN控制器及时更新网络的拓扑信息,该目标UP设备的设备信息中还可以包括诸如目标UP设备的设备标识、目标端口的端口信息等其他信息,以便SDN控制器进行存储。
需要说明的是,在本申请实施例中,CP设备可以通过restful接口向SDN控制器下发该接入线路信息以及目标UP设备的设备信息。
例如,以接入网络与UP设备之间为二层网络为例,restful接口传递的信息模型可以为:
OLTID/ANI_frame/ANI_slot/ANI_subslot/ANI_port/ONU_ID,NAS_UpIdentifier/NAS_slot/NAS_subslot/NAS_port:SVLAN.CVLAN。其中,如前述步骤3012中的介绍可知,OLTID/ANI_frame/ANI_slot/ANI_subslot/ANI_port/ONU_ID为接入线路信息。NAS_UpIdentifier是指目标UP设备的设备标识,NAS_slot是指目标UP设备的槽位,NAS_subslot是指目标UP设备的子槽位,NAS_port是指目标设备中为终端分配的目标端口,SVLAN.CVLAN是指该目标端口对应的VLAN。
需要说明的是,本步骤和步骤304的执行顺序不分先后,也即,CP设备可以先执行步骤304,再执行步骤306,也可以先执行步骤306,再执行步骤304,或者,CP设备可以同时执行步骤304和306,本申请实施例对此不做限定。
步骤307:SDN控制器根据该接入线路信息和目标UP设备的设备信息,控制终端接入目标UP设备。
在本申请实施例中,根据接入网络设备与目标UP设备之间的网络的不同,本步骤可以有不同的实现方式。
当接入网络设备与目标UP设备之间为二层网络时,在接收到接入线路信息和目标UP设备的设备信息之后,SDN控制器可以根据接入线路信息,确定终端对应的VLAN信息;根据OLT的设备标识,向OLT发送迁移指令,该迁移指令携带O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标UP设备上的目标端口对应的VLAN信息,且该迁移指令用于指示OLT根据O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标UP设备上的目标端口对应的VLAN信息,将终端接入目标UP设备。
需要说明的是,SDN控制器中存储有网络的拓扑信息。这样,SDN控制器可以根据该接入线路信息中的OLT的设备标识和ONU的标识,确定终端对应的VLAN信息。其中,终端对应的VLAN信息是指终端拨号时对应的VLAN的信息。也即,该终端对应的VLAN信息实际上就是缺省的UP设备对应的VLAN的信息。
在确定终端对应的VLAN的信息之后,SDN控制器可以从接收到的目标UP设备的设备信息中获取目标UP设备的目标端口对应的VLAN的信息。
在确定终端对应的第二VLAN信息之后,SDN控制器可以直接建立O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息、目标UP设备的设备标识、目标UP设备的目标端口的端口信息以及目标端口对应的VLAN信息之间的映射关系。
在获取到目标端口对应的VLAN的信息之后,SDN控制器可以根据存储的网络的拓扑信息和接入线路信息中的OLT的设备标识,通过netconf接口向该OLT的设备标识所标识的OLT 下发迁移指令,该迁移指令中可以携带有前述获取到的O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标端口对应的VLAN的信息。
OLT在接收到该迁移指令之后,可以从存储的端口信息与VLAN信息的映射关系中查找包含有迁移指令中携带的端口信息和该终端对应的VLAN信息的记录,之后,OLT可以将查找到的记录中的端口信息对应的VLAN的信息更新为目标端口对应的VLAN信息。这样,OLT就将终端在拨号时接入的VLAN重新映射为了一个新的VLAN,后续当接收到该终端发送的数据报文时,可以根据该映射关系将终端的数据报文转发至对应的目标UP设备,进而由目标UP设备根据生成的该终端的用户转发表项和用户路由对该终端的数据报文进行转发。
由于本申请实施例中将终端在拨号时对应的VLAN重新映射为一个新的VLAN,这样,即使目标UP设备与终端拨号时缺省的UP设备的MAC地址一致,也可以保证终端后续接入目标UP设备,而不会接入到缺省的UP设备。
图5是本申请实施例提供的一种控制终端接入目标UP设备的示意图。如图5所示,终端在拨号时对应的VLAN为VLAN101,该VLAN101是缺省的UP设备对应的VLAN,由于拨号时,OLT或交换机将终端映射到了VLAN101上,所以,拨号协议报文将被转发到缺省的UP设备上。当确定目标UP设备之后,SDN控制器将携带有目标UP设备的目标端口对应的VLAN信息的迁移指令下发至OLT或交换机,OLT或交换机在接收到该迁移指令之后,将终端重新映射到目标端口对应的VLAN信息所指示的VLAN102。由于VLAN102是目标UP设备的目标端口对应的VLAN,因此,后续OLT或交换机在接收到该终端的数据报文之后,即可以通过重新映射的VLAN102将该数据报文转发至目标UP设备。
可选地,当接入网络设备与目标UP设备之间为三层网络时,SDN控制器可以根据接入线路信息,确定终端对应的VLAN信息;根据OLT的设备标识,向OLT发送迁移指令,该迁移指令携带O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符,且该迁移指令用于指示OLT根据O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符,将终端接入目标UP设备。
其中,当接入网络设备与目标UP设备之间为三层网络时,接入网络设备与目标UP设备可以建立有VxLAN隧道。在这种情况下,在确定终端对应的VLAN信息之后,SDN控制器可以将OLT中与终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息以及目标U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符携带在迁移指令中下发至OLT。
需要说明的是,终端在拨号时,OLT中与终端连接的端口以及终端对应的VLAN被映射到缺省的UP设备对应的VxLAN中。也即,OLT中存储的是OLT中与该终端连接的端口的端口信息、终端对应的VLAN信息与缺省的U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符之间的映射关系。在这种情况下,当SDN控制器接收到目标UP设备的设备信息之后,为了控制终端接入目标UP设备,需要将终端的接入端口和VLAN映射到目标UP设备对应的VxLAN中。基于此,SDN控制器可以向OLT下发目标UP设备对应的VxLAN。
OLT在接收到SDN控制器下发的迁移指令后,可以根据该迁移指令中携带的与该终端连接的端口的端口信息和该终端对应的VLAN信息,从存储的映射关系中查找包含有上述端口信息和VLAN信息的记录,之后,将查找到的记录中的端口信息和VLAN信息对应的VxLAN的网络标识符更新为目标U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符。
图6是本申请实施例提供的另一种控制终端接入目标UP设备的示意图。如图6所示,终端拨号时接入到VLAN101,将终端的接入端口与对应的VLAN101映射到与缺省的UP设备互联的VxLAN1 VNI100上。当确定目标UP设备之后,SDN控制器将目标UP设备对应的VxLAN的网络标识符携带在迁移指令中下发至OLT或交换机。OLT或交换机在接收到该迁移指令之后,将终端的接入端口和终端对应的VLAN101重新映射到目标UP设备对应的VxLAN2 VNI100上。由于VxLAN2 VNI100是目标UP设备对应的VxLAN,因此,后续OLT或交换机在接收到该终端的数据报文之后,即可以通过重新映射的VxLAN将该数据报文转发至目标UP设备。
